Aircraft Aerodynamic Design: Geometry and Optimization by András Sóbester, Alexander I J Forrester

Optimal plane layout is most unlikely with out a parametric illustration of the geometry of the airframe. we'd like a mathematical version built with a suite of controls, or layout variables, which generates assorted candidate airframe shapes in line with alterations within the values of those variables. This model's pursuits are to be versatile and concise, and able to yielding quite a lot of shapes with a minimal variety of layout variables. in addition, the method of changing those variables into plane geometries has to be powerful. unluckily, flexibility, conciseness and robustness can seldom be completed simultaneously.

Aircraft Aerodynamic layout: Geometry and Optimization addresses this challenge by means of navigating the sophisticated trade-offs among the competing ambitions of geometry parameterization. It beginswith the basics of geometry-centred plane layout, through a evaluate of the development blocks of computational geometries, the curve and floor formulations on the center of plane geometry. The authors then disguise a number of legacy formulations within the build-up in the direction of a dialogue of the main versatile form versions utilized in aerodynamic layout (with a spotlight on elevate producing surfaces). The e-book takes a realistic strategy and comprises MATLAB®, Python and Rhinoceros® code, in addition to ‘real-life’ instance case studies.

  • Covers potent geometry parameterization in the context of layout optimization
  • Demonstrates how geometry parameterization is a crucial part of sleek airplane design
  • Includes code and case experiences which permit the reader to use every one theoretical inspiration both as an reduction to realizing or as a development block in their personal geometry model
  • Accompanied by means of an internet site web hosting codes

Aircraft Aerodynamic layout: Geometry and Optimization is a pragmatic advisor for researchers and practitioners within the aerospace undefined, and a reference for graduate and undergraduate scholars in plane layout and multidisciplinary layout optimization.

12) This is a circle of radius r; that is, a geometry that changes in response to changes in the geometrical design variable or geometrical design parameter r. ????(r) is, in engineering terms, a parametric geometry, and it would still be referred to as one if u was dropped through some rearranging leading to, say, the form ????(r) : x2 + y2 = r2 . 13) To be completely precise, the latter is an implicit parametric geometry, as the ordinate y values can only be obtained by solving an equation. These can sometimes be converted into explicit parametric geometries – in √ this particular case this is doable by breaking it down into two semicircles, yielding y = ± r2 − x2 .

The two plots, we can see a ‘fold’ illustrating the fact that in the low airframe drag region there is competition between Δ and DC(60) – this is where the Pareto analysis becomes necessary (we have highlighted this Pareto front on the figure). As per the earlier definition of Pareto optimality, one of these designs could only be replaced by another at the price of deterioration against at least one of the objective axes. A Key Limitation A key limitation of the Pareto approach is the curse of dimensionality in a slightly different guise.

In aerodynamic optimization, some of the so-called free-surface-based optimization heuristics (also known as adjoint schemes) come close to this type of philosophy, though they are generally unsuitable for truly global optimization,5 as they are only really capable of 5 . . Except as part of a hybrid scheme, where a global optimizer, such as a genetic algorithm or a space-filling sample generator, is augmented by an adjoint-based multistart local optimizer. 3 Extreme geometrical flexibility – the initial design of a cantilever bracket (top left) and five snapshots of its intermediate geometries (in a left-to-right, top-to-bottom order) in the course of an evolutionary structural optimization run.

